PRACTICE


When I first tried my hand at watercolor I found it was like entering a whole new world. I had been experienced in creating art in the past but never watercolor. I was surprised to find I had to paint quite a few images before I could come up with anything good. It was humbling for sure.

Since I've been in touch with other artists on the Internet, especially through Instagram, I've learned that we all have to practice. It's a warm up sort of thing. Calligraphers and watercolor artists alike.

Here is a tree painting I did recently without having a finished look in mind. Just relaxing and having fun doodling. It's not always the case, but this painting was quickly done without any preliminary drawings. Just brush strokes and dabbling in color.
